#bf6aa4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f6aa4 is composed of 74.9% red, 41.6%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.5% magenta, 14.1%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 319.1 degrees, a saturation of 39.9% and a lightness of 58.2%. #bf6aa4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d4ff with #7f0049. Closest websafe color is: #cc6699.

Shades and Tints of #bf6aa4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#faf3f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f6aa4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969395 is the less saturated color, while #f831b9 is the most saturated one.
